Ford Pro Dominates 2025 Vincentric Fleet Value Awards with Four Awards

cqdam.web.2400 (5)-504x366.webp

Vincentric’s annual Best Fleet Value in America Awards are among the most data-driven recognitions in the commercial vehicle industry. Each year, Vincentric evaluates nearly 3,000 vehicle configurations using eight cost-of-ownership metrics: depreciation, fees and taxes, financing, fuel, insurance, maintenance, repairs, and opportunity cost. The goal is to determine which vehicles offer the lowest overall fleet cost in each segment. This analysis provides fleet operators with critical insights into long-term value beyond the sticker price.

Built to Roar: Ford's New Crate Engines Deliver Monster Power On and Off-Road

Untitled%20design%20(7).png

Ford Performance is turning up the heat for performance enthusiasts and off-road racers alike with the debut of two powerhouse crate engines for 2025: the Megazilla 2.0 and a new supercharged 5.0-liter Coyote. These high-output V8 engines push boundaries in both raw capability and engineering, offering unprecedented horsepower and torque in both competition and street-legal formats.

Documentary Chronicles Lexie Limitless' Groundbreaking Global EV Adventure

CATG_Prime_Hero1920x1080.jpg

Lexie Alford, also known by her social media handle @LexieLimitless, made history last year with an audacious goal—to become the first person to circumnavigate the globe in an electric vehicle. Her journey, called Charge Around the Globe, was an attempt to cover over 29,000 kilometers in 90 days, all while driving a pre-production Ford Explorer EV. What started as an ambitious project quickly evolved into a global odyssey that took Lexie over six continents, 27 countries, and more than 30,000 kilometers in just 200 days.
